본문 바로가기

바이브 코딩의 진화 신입 개발자가 꼭 알아야 할 모든 것

Thrive Within 2025. 5. 12.

바이브 코딩은 현대 소프트웨어 개발의 중요한 트렌드로 자리 잡았습니다. 신입 개발자라면 이 개념을 이해하고 활용하는 것이 필수적입니다. 바이브 코딩이란, 팀 구성원 간의 소통과 협업을 강조하며, 프로그래밍 언어와 도구를 유기적으로 결합해 코드 품질을 높이는 방법론을 의미합니다. 이를 통해 개발자는 더 나은 제품을 보다 효율적으로 만들 수 있습니다.


▼▼▼ 바로 확인 하면 좋은 글 ▼▼▼


바이브 코딩의 정의와 필요성

 

 

 

 

바이브 코딩은 코드 작성뿐만 아니라 팀 내의 분위기와 협력 방식을 강조합니다. 이는 단순히 기술적 스킬에 국한되지 않고, 팀워크와 커뮤니케이션 능력까지 포함합니다. 이러한 접근은 개발자들이 더욱 창의적이고 혁신적으로 문제를 해결할 수 있게 도와줍니다. 신입 개발자로서, 이러한 문화에 적응하는 것이 중요하며, 이는 곧 직장 내에서의 성공과 직결됩니다.


바이브 코딩의 주요 원칙

 

 

 

 

바이브 코딩의 핵심 원칙은 다음과 같습니다:

  • 협력적 개발: 팀원 간의 의사소통을 통해 더 나은 결과를 도출합니다.
  • 지속적 피드백: 코드 리뷰와 피드백을 통해 지속적으로 개선합니다.
  • 코드 품질: 깔끔하고 이해하기 쉬운 코드를 작성하여 유지보수가 용이하게 합니다.

신입 개발자를 위한 바이브 코딩 적용 방법

 

 

 

 

바이브 코딩을 잘 활용하기 위해 신입 개발자가 따를 수 있는 몇 가지 단계가 있습니다. 우선, 팀 내의 협력 문화를 이해하고 이를 적극적으로 실천해야 합니다. 이는 동료와의 정기적인 회의나 코드 리뷰를 통해 이루어질 수 있습니다. 또한, 문제가 발생했을 때에는 혼자 고민하기보다는 팀원에게 도움을 요청하는 것이 좋습니다. 이러한 과정은 여러분의 기술적 성장뿐만 아니라 팀의 결속력도 높여줍니다.


바이브 코딩의 미래 전망

 

 

 

 

바이브 코딩은 앞으로도 계속 진화할 것입니다. 기술의 발전과 함께 새로운 도구와 방법론이 등장하며, 이는 개발자에게 더 많은 기회를 제공합니다. 예를 들어, 인공지능을 활용한 코드 리뷰 도구가 보편화되면서 개발자는 더욱 창의적이고 복잡한 문제에 집중할 수 있게 될 것입니다. 이러한 변화에 발맞추어 신입 개발자들은 지속적으로 학습하고 적응하는 자세가 필요합니다.


요약:
  • 바이브 코딩은 팀워크와 소통을 중시하며, 코드 품질 향상에 기여합니다.
  • 신입 개발자는 협력적 개발과 지속적 피드백을 통해 성장할 수 있습니다.
  • 미래의 바이브 코딩은 기술 발전에 따라 계속 진화할 것입니다.

바이브 코딩의 진화

 

 

 

 

최근 몇 년 동안 소프트웨어 개발 분야는 괄목할 만한 변화를 겪었습니다. 특히 바이브 코딩은 현대 개발자에게 사용자 중심의 경험을 제공하고, 효율성을 극대화하는 접근 방식으로 자리잡았습니다. 이 글에서는 바이브 코딩의 기본 개념부터 시작해, 신입 개발자들이 꼭 알아야 할 필수 정보들을 살펴보겠습니다.


바이브 코딩은 비주얼 프로그래밍과 사용자 경험 디자인의 조화를 이루는 개발 방법론입니다. 전통적인 코딩 방식에서 벗어나 시각적 요소와 상호작용을 통해 사용자 요구를 충족시키는 방향으로 발전하고 있습니다. 이러한 변화는 개발자들이 코드를 작성하는 방식을 혁신적으로 변화시킬 뿐만 아니라, 최종 사용자에게 보다 매력적인 제품과 서비스를 제공하는 데 기여하고 있습니다. 개발자들은 이제 커뮤니케이션과 협업이 얼마나 중요한지를 더욱 깊이 이해하게 되었습니다.


바이브 코딩의 정체성과 가장 크게 연관된 요소는 협업입니다. 여러 개발자와 디자인 팀이 함께 작업하면서 발생하는 문제를 해결하는데 도움을 줍니다. 따라서, 신입 개발자들은 팀 내에서의 소통 능력을 연마하는 것이 중요합니다. 함께 프로젝트에 참여하여 아이디어를 교류하고, 적절한 피드백을 주고받는 과정은 개인의 역량을 키우는 데 큰 도움이 됩니다.

  • 바이브 코딩은 비주얼 프로그래밍과 UX 디자인의 결합으로 발전해왔습니다.
  • 효율적인 협업과 커뮤니케이션이 특히 중요합니다.
  • 신입 개발자는 팀워크를 통해 더 많은 경험과 지식을 쌓을 수 있습니다.

신입 개발자가 알아야 할 바이브 코딩의 핵심 요소

 

 

 

 

신입 개발자로서 바이브 코딩을 이해하는 데 필요한 여러 핵심 요소를 숙지하는 것은 매우 중요합니다. 첫 번째로, 프로그래밍 언어에 대한 이해가 필요합니다. 파이썬, 자바스크립트 등 다양한 언어가 바이브 코딩에 적합하며, 각각의 장단점을 파악하고 활용하는 것이 필수적입니다. 또한, 프레임워크나 라이브러리에 대한 경험도 쌓아야 합니다.


두 번째로, 도구의 사용이 중요합니다. 예를 들어, Figma나 Adobe XD와 같은 디자인 도구는 팀원들과 효과적으로 협업할 수 있는 기회를 제공합니다. 이러한 도구들은 설계 단계에서부터 최종 코드까지의 과정에서 모든 팀원이 동일한 비전을 가지고 일할 수 있도록 돕습니다.


마지막으로, 바이브 코딩을 통해 제작된 프로젝트는 지속적인 유지 관리와 업데이트가 필요합니다. 신입 개발자들은 코드에 대한 지속적인 학습과 피드백 과정을 통해 성장할 수 있습니다. 코드 리뷰 또한 중요한 과정으로, 다른 개발자들과 함께 일하면서 자신도 모르는 새로운 접근 방식을 배울 수 있는 기회가 됩니다.

중요 팁: 지속적인 학습과 네트워킹을 통해 다른 개발자들과의 관계를 지속적으로 발전시키세요!

바이브 코딩의 실제 적용 사례


★ 함께 보면 좋은 글 ★



 

 

 

 

바이브 코딩의 발전에 따라 다양한 산업에서 실제 적용 사례들이 생겨나고 있습니다. 예를 들어, 전자상거래 플랫폼에서의 사용자 경험을 개선하기 위해 바이브 코딩 기법을 사용하는 기업들이 많아졌습니다. 이러한 기업들은 고객의 시각에서 더 나은 경험을 제공하기 위해 반복적인 테스트와 피드백 과정을 거칩니다.


또한, 소셜 미디어 애플리케이션의 발전에도 바이브 코딩이 큰 영향을 끼쳤습니다. 사용자들이 쉽게 콘텐츠를 생성하고 공유할 수 있는 기능이 추가됨으로써, 개발자들은 더 많은 사용자의 참여와 요구를 충족시키는 방향으로 나아갑니다. 이 과정에서 개발자들은 기존의 코드 및 디자인 방식을 개선하고, 새로운 아이디어를 적용하는 데 집중합니다.


마지막으로, 교육 분야에서도 바이브 코딩이 활용되고 있습니다. 교육 기관에서는 학생들이 프로그래밍을 배우는 과정에서 비주얼 프로그래밍 도구를 이용해 코딩에 대한 흥미를 유도하고 있습니다. 이러한 도구들은 학생들이 보다 직관적으로 프로그래밍을 이해할 수 있도록 도와줍니다.

적용 사례 효과
전자상거래 플랫폼 사용자 경험 개선
소셜 미디어 애플리케이션 사용자 참여 증대
교육 분야 프로그래밍 흥미 유도

바이브 코딩의 진화는 소프트웨어 개발에 새로운 국면을 제시하고 있습니다. 신입 개발자들은 이러한 변화를 이해하고 적응하는 것이 필수적입니다. 적절한 도구 사용, 협업 능력, 그리고 지속적인 학습이 중요한 요소로 작용하며, 이를 통해 개발자들은 전체 프로젝트의 성공에 기여할 수 있습니다.


궁극적으로 바이브 코딩은 단순한 개발 방법론을 넘어, 사용자와 개발자 간의 관계를 더욱 강화시키는 방향으로 발전하고 있습니다. 신입 개발자들이 이러한 흐름을 이해하고 따라간다면, 미래의 기술 환경에서 큰 가능성을 열 수 있을 것입니다.

 

 

 

 

댓글